Job Overview: The Team Member - Data Privacy Team Member Analyst will support the Data Protection Counsel/Manager in ensuring that all company contracts/documents, systems and procedures comply with relevant data privacy laws and regulations. Additionally, the role entails serving as a subject matter expert in data protection, promoting best practices and developing policies, procedures, and metrics to enhance data privacy and protection initiatives. Duties & Responsibilities: Job Description Privacy and Data Protection Compliance • Responsible for high level Compliance related to privacy, data protection, and confidentiality. • Keep track of evolving data protection laws and collaborate with internal stakeholders to manage regulatory requirements such as filings, registrations, and renewals. • Ensure that both existing and new services comply with privacy and data protection obligations, collaborating with stakeholders across departments. • Maintain appropriate privacy and confidentiality consent, authorization forms, information notices, and materials aligned with current organizational and legal requirements. • Stay updated on regional and national privacy laws, accreditation standards, and advancements in information privacy technologies to adapt and ensure compliance. • Conduct periodic privacy impact assessments and compliance monitoring in coordination with the organization's other compliance and operational functions. • Drafting, filing, managing, updating, vetting, and negotiating contracts across the organization with a specific focus on Data Protection clauses. Training and Policy Enforcement: • Assist in delivering data protection training and raising awareness of best practices on privacy and data protection issues. • Develop privacy training materials and other communications to enhance employee understanding of company privacy policies, data handling practices, procedures, and legal obligations.
